This position will ensure reliability, security, and performance across servers, endpoints, and cloud services while partnering closely with the IT Director and mentoring helpdesk staff. It will maintain and improve Microsoft-centric on-prem/cloud environment and act as primary escalation for complex incidents. Own Tier-2/3 troubleshooting; secure core services (AD, M365/Azure, servers, virtualization, backups); perform basic network tasks (switch/firewall) under change control.
Job Responsibilities
- Own Tier-2/3 incidents and problem records; deliver workarounds and permanent fixes (root cause).
- Coach helpdesk staff on troubleshooting methods, SOPs, and quality standards.
- Create/maintain knowledge base (KB) articles to reduce repeat escalations and improve first-contact resolution.
- Administer Windows Server/Active Directory, Group Policy, DNS/DHCP, and file/print.
- Manage virtualization (VMware), storage platforms, and backup/restore operations (Veeam).
- Operate and optimize Azure/Microsoft 365 (Entra ID/AAD, Intune/Endpoint Manager, Exchange Online, SharePoint/OneDrive).
- Coordinate vulnerability remediation, EDR/Defender protections, and least-privilege access (RBAC).
- Maintain access control
- 3–5 years hands-on system administration in Microsoft-centric environments.
- Strong troubleshooting across OS, network (basic switching/firewall), and application layers; PowerShell proficiency.
- Experience owning Tier-3 escalations and producing KB/SOP content.
- Experience with common switch and firewall vendors (Cisco/Meraki, HPE/Aruba, Fortinet, Palo Alto, SonicWall) at a basic configuration level is a plus.
- Ability to work flexible hours, weekends and holidays
- Available for after hours and on call assignments
- Basic working knowledge of Windows server 2012/2019 environment/WAN Domain and all MS OS systems
- Working knowledge of VMWare
- Basic Understanding of SQL and configuration of SQL servers
